Hanssen, Kristian F., Knut Dahl-Jørgensen, Olaf Brinchmann-Hansen y _. _. "The influence of strict control on diabetic complications". Acta Endocrinologica 110, n.º 4_Suppl (diciembre de 1985): S57—S60. http://dx.doi.org/10.1530/acta.0.110s057.

Texto completo
Resumen
Abstract. We studied 45 IDDM without c-peptide response, duration 7-22 years, without proliferative retinopathy. After 2 months run-in period, they were randomly assigned to: (P) 15 received CSII: (C) 15 received muliple s.c. injections via butterfly 5-6x daily;: (M) 15 received twice daily mixed rapid and long acting insulin. All groups improved blood glucose control in the run-in period (p<0.0001). After change of treatment (P) and (M) improved further (p<0.01) but (C) was unchanged. GFR was supranormal and decreased in (P) and (M). No regression of retinopathy was shown in any group. One in (P) had transient florid pre-proliferative retinopathy which regressed spontaneously without laser treatment. We conclude that retinal response to strict control is complex. A transient deterioration may been seen.

Rehm, Jürgen y Bundit Sornpaisarn. "Canada’s Cannabis Legalization with Strict Public Health Control". SUCHT 69, n.º 1 (1 de febrero de 2023): 15–18. http://dx.doi.org/10.1024/0939-5911/a000801.

Texto completo
Resumen
Abstract: Aims: To describe the impact of the legalization of cannabis for recreational use under strict public health control in 2018 on the following outcomes: cannabis use and use patterns, attributable harm, economic considerations. Methodology: Narrative review based on government documents, surveys, and published literature. Results: The 12-month prevalence increased after legalization and has decreased during the COVID-19 pandemic. Little change in prevalence for adolescents. Persons with daily use remained stable. No rigorous studies on changes in attributable health harm, but some indication that harm, as measured in prevalence of cannabis use disorders, treatment rate, and attributable traffic injury remained stable. No data yet available for cancer. Cannabis attributable emergency visits increased, including among children (poisoning). Cannabis-related offences decreased as biggest public health gain. Economic predictions were not realized, and there is some pressure from cannabis industry to loosen public health regulations in order to increase use. Conclusions: Overall, while not achieving its main objectives of more youth protection and decreases in cannabis-attributable health harm, legalization with strict public health control resulted in less cannabis-related offences and up to now did not seem to increase cannabis-attributable disease burden.

Bahlali, Khaled, Meriem Mezerdi y Brahim Mezerdi. "On the relaxed mean-field stochastic control problem". Stochastics and Dynamics 18, n.º 03 (18 de mayo de 2018): 1850024. http://dx.doi.org/10.1142/s0219493718500247.

Texto completo
Resumen
This paper is concerned with optimal control problems for systems governed by mean-field stochastic differential equation, in which the control enters both the drift and the diffusion coefficient. We prove that the relaxed state process, associated with measure valued controls, is governed by an orthogonal martingale measure rather than a Brownian motion. In particular, we show by a counter example that replacing the drift and diffusion coefficient by their relaxed counterparts does not define a true relaxed control problem. We establish the existence of an optimal relaxed control, which can be approximated by a sequence of strict controls. Moreover, under some convexity conditions, we show that the optimal control is realized by a strict control.

Becerril, Jorge A., Karla L. Cortez y Javier F. Rosenblueth. "Uniqueness of multipliers in optimal control: the missing piece". IMA Journal of Mathematical Control and Information 36, n.º 4 (5 de septiembre de 2018): 1395–411. http://dx.doi.org/10.1093/imamci/dny033.

Texto completo
Resumen
Abstract In a well-known paper by Kyparisis it is proved that, in nonlinear programming, the uniqueness of Lagrange multipliers is equivalent to a strict version of the Mangasarian–Fromovitz constraint qualification which, in turn, implies the satisfaction of second-order necessary optimality conditions. This is no longer the case in optimal control where, as shown in a recent paper, the corresponding strict constraint qualification is only sufficient for the uniqueness of multipliers. In this paper we exhibit the missing piece: a new, simple condition, implied by the strict constraint qualification, which is necessary and sufficient for the uniqueness of multipliers in optimal control.

Chong, Kenneth C., Shane G. Henderson y Mark E. Lewis. "TWO-CLASS ROUTING WITH ADMISSION CONTROL AND STRICT PRIORITIES". Probability in the Engineering and Informational Sciences 32, n.º 2 (13 de junio de 2017): 163–78. http://dx.doi.org/10.1017/s0269964817000195.

Texto completo
Resumen
We consider the problem of routing and admission control in a loss system featuring two classes of arriving jobs (high-priority and low-priority jobs) and two types of servers, in which decision-making for high-priority jobs is forced, and rewards influence the desirability of each of the four possible routing decisions. We seek a policy that maximizes expected long-run reward, under both the discounted reward and long-run average reward criteria, and formulate the problem as a Markov decision process. When the reward structure favors high-priority jobs, we demonstrate that there exists an optimal monotone switching curve policy with slope of at least −1. When the reward structure favors low-priority jobs, we demonstrate that the value function, in general, lacks structure, which complicates the search for structure in optimal policies. However, we identify conditions under which optimal policies can be characterized in greater detail. We also examine the performance of heuristic policies in a brief numerical study.
